Output 8862c7b10e51a5f67aa745534dd9ad51c47613ac61ac0cd9aeaeb640935b7cfe:1

value
44588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 210422648023c3e86e3def7a156cd3ea3c5c44f7 OP_EQUAL
address
34hbB8hXpTAui8djsSNeEHsNRnqf1LdbKk
transaction
8862c7b10e51a5f67aa745534dd9ad51c47613ac61ac0cd9aeaeb640935b7cfe
spent
true